car sharing systems, also known as carpooling or ride-sharing, involve multiple individuals who share a vehicle for transportation purposes. These systems typically operate on a membership basis, where users can rent a car for short periods of time or on a pay-as-you-go basis. The main goal of car sharing systems is to provide an affordable, convenient, and environmentally friendly mode of transportation that reduces the reliance on private vehicles.

One of the key benefits of car sharing systems is the reduction of traffic congestion in urban areas. With fewer cars on the road, there is less congestion, leading to shorter commute times and reduced stress for commuters. Additionally, car sharing can help to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ve air quality, as fewer cars on the road means less pollution being emitted into the atmosphere.

Another advantage of car sharing systems is the cost savings for users. Instead of owning a car and paying for maintenance, insurance, and gas, users can simply pay for the time they use the car through the car sharing system. This can result in significant savings for individuals who do not need to drive frequently or who live in areas where owning a car is not practical.

There are several different types of car sharing models that are currently in use around the world. The most common model is peer-to-peer car sharing, where individuals rent out their own personal vehicles to other users through a platform or app. This model allows for greater flexibility and convenience, as users can choose from a variety of vehicles in their area.

Another popular model is station-based car sharing, where users pick up and drop off cars at designated locations throughout the city. This model is often used by companies that operate a fleet of vehicles for users to rent on a short-term basis. Station-based car sharing systems are convenient for users who do not own a car and need access to a vehicle for occasional trips.
